I know Nintendo has wrecked this theory, but I have always wanted to believe that every version of The Legend of Zelda was the same story but being told by people today from different walks of life.

People that live in a region like the Southern Pacific would tell the Legend of Zelda in the form of The Wind Waker.

People that lived in Europe would tell the Legend of Zelda as though it were A Link to the Past

North America would tell the Legend as though it were The Ocarina of Time.


I thought it would be more interesting to believe that nobody even knows if the story ever happened, which is why it became Legend. And over time the story spread across the world and people told it different and the only thing that was consistent with the Legend was that it involved a princess, an awoken ancient evil, and a reluctant hero garbed in green.

Chrono Trigger is a retelling of the Bible. Chrono is Jesus, Lavos is the devil, Queen Zeal is the antichrist. Chrono sacrifices himself to save his friends but is resurrected. all but one of his magical abilities uses lightning, and it's a resurrection spell. in the midevil age the humans (Christians) are at constant war with the monsters(Muslims) led by Magus (Mohammed). The three wise men in the game are named the same as the three wise men in the Bible, and each bestows a gift. Lavos falling to the Earth like a giant star and destroying most of the world is right out of the book of Revelation. There's a lot more but I'll stop.
